Sharp to market its Plasmacluster air purifiers to healthcare providers in India

Sharp Business Systems (India) Ltd, the 100 percent subsidiary of Sharp Corporation is now focussing on healthcare providers in India to install Plasmacluster Ion Technology for Indoor air treatment.

In the present scenario when air pollution levels are so high.

Plasmacluster Technology creates Forest-Fresh environment indoors. The ions kill all harmful substances like pollen dust, allergens, virus, mould, gases and foul smell not just from the air but also from the surface of things kept indoors and thus creating a neutral and fresh environment to breathe easy and safe air. The effectiveness of Sharp’s Plasmacluster Ion air purifiers have been verified by renowned academic and research institutes around the world.

The product is certified by the Asthma Society of India and British Allergy Foundation as it was found to be most effective in removal of triggers that cause morning allergy and asthma.

“It is evident that air is the most important substance going into our bloodstream. Studies reveal that the indoor air is many times more stale and suffocating than the outdoor air. The urban outdoor air gets replenished twice a day due to land and sea breeze. However, there is very little replenishment of our indoor air. As we spend more time indoors, we are exposed to stale air which is increases the threat of respiratory and cardiovascular diseases. Sharp Plasmacluster Air treatment Solution sends out the same positive and negative ions found in nature, that kills the harmful substances from the air as well as the surface of our indoors, thereby creating a fresh indoor environment,” Sunil K Sinha, managing director of Sharp Business Systems (India) Limited.

“Products equipped with Plasmacluster Technology have crossed more than four crore units worldwide. It a big relief for those suffering from respiratory and chronic diseases to give their immune system rest while they are indoors,” he added.

Plasmacluster Ion Air Purifiers can be used wherever the threat of air and surface contamination remains high like doctors' chambers, homes, wash rooms, wardrobe, public spaces like hotel lobbies and rooms, theatre and banquet halls, office, changing rooms, pharmaceutical and food storage to name a few. They are priced in the range of Rs.14, 990 to Rs.57, 990 and are available through retail outlets across India.

Japan-based Sharp Corporation, a worldwide developer of innovative products and core technologies is working on cleaner and greener technologies. The company has business capital stock of 204,675 million yen with worldwide employee strength of 64,500 people with 32,000 in Japan and 32,200 overseas. Its Rs.400 crore Indian subsidiary has national sales and service network.
